Biography

Michael A. Henry, M.D. is originally from the Indianapolis area and graduated from Butler University and Indiana University School of Medicine. He completed his OB/GYN residency at Methodist Hospital in Indianapolis and received his fellowship training in Reproductive Endocrinology and Infertility at Rush-Presbyterian-St. Luke's Medical Center in Chicago. Dr. Henry is board certified in obstetrics, gynecology, reproductive endocrinology, and infertility and has been practicing in Indianapolis since 1996.
